UMass fires Head Basketball Coach Matt McCall

Today University of Massachusetts Director of Athletics Ryan Bamford announced that there will be a change in leadership with the men’s basketball program following the 2021-22 season. NAIA DIRT: Drake out at Midland U (NE)

Story: Adam Nelson (@HD_DirtKing) I have now heard from multiple sources that Oliver Drake is out as the head coach at NAIA Midland University (NE). He informed his team of the news earlier today. Drake was hired by the Warriors back in 2015 after spending five seasons as the head coach at Ashford University (IA).
INTERIM TAG REMOVED: Victor named Head Basketball Coach at Seattle

Amidst guiding Seattle University men’s basketball through a historically successful season, Chris Victor has been named the Redhawks’ head coach, Director of Athletics Shaney Fink announced Tuesday. Gavers retires as Head Basketball Coach at NAIA Hastings College

Hastings College Head Men’s Basketball Coach Bill Gavers has announced retirement from his position effective immediately. Gavers led the team to winning records in four of his nine seasons and in three seasons of Great Plains Athletic Conference (GPAC) play. Bensman resigns as Head Basketball Coach at D3 Ohio Northern

Rich Bensman has stepped down as the head men’s basketball coach at Ohio Northern. In six seasons at the helm, Bensman guided the Polar Bears to a 66-75 record, a winning percentage of .468. Leathers elevated to Associate Head Coach at Brevard College

Miles Leathers has been elevated to Associate Head Coach for the Brevard College men’s basketball program, announced Head Coach Lee Burgess.
